Technical Specifications

Side-by-side comparison of GeForce RTX 2050 Mobile and GeForce RTX 2060

NVIDIA

GeForce RTX 2050 Mobile

The GeForce RTX 2050 Mobile is manufactured by NVIDIA. It was released in December 17 2021. It features the Ampere architecture. The core clock ranges from 1185 MHz to 1477 MHz. It has 2048 shading units. The thermal design power (TDP) is 45W. Manufactured using 8 nm process technology. It features 32 dedicated ray tracing cores for enhanced lighting effects. G3D Mark benchmark score: 7,717 points.

NVIDIA

GeForce RTX 2060

The GeForce RTX 2060 is manufactured by NVIDIA. It was released in January 7 2019. It features the Turing architecture. The core clock ranges from 1365 MHz to 1680 MHz. It has 1920 shading units. The thermal design power (TDP) is 160W. Manufactured using 12 nm process technology. It features 30 dedicated ray tracing cores for enhanced lighting effects. G3D Mark benchmark score: 14,114 points. Launch price was $349.

Graphics Performance

In G3D Mark, the GeForce RTX 2050 Mobile scores 7,717 versus the GeForce RTX 2060's 14,114 — the GeForce RTX 2060 leads by 82.9%. The GeForce RTX 2050 Mobile is built on Ampere while the GeForce RTX 2060 uses Turing, both on 8 nm vs 12 nm. Shader units: 2,048 (GeForce RTX 2050 Mobile) vs 1,920 (GeForce RTX 2060). Raw compute: 6.05 TFLOPS (GeForce RTX 2050 Mobile) vs 6.451 TFLOPS (GeForce RTX 2060). Boost clocks: 1477 MHz vs 1680 MHz. Ray tracing: 32 RT cores (GeForce RTX 2050 Mobile) vs 30 (GeForce RTX 2060) with 256 Tensor cores vs 240.

Video Memory (VRAM)

The GeForce RTX 2050 Mobile comes with 4 GB of VRAM, while the GeForce RTX 2060 has 6 GB. The GeForce RTX 2060 offers 50% more capacity, crucial for higher resolutions and texture-heavy games. Memory bandwidth: 112 GB/s (GeForce RTX 2050 Mobile) vs 336 GB/s (GeForce RTX 2060) — a 200% advantage for the GeForce RTX 2060. Bus width: 64-bit vs 192-bit. L2 Cache: 2 MB (GeForce RTX 2050 Mobile) vs 3 MB (GeForce RTX 2060) — the GeForce RTX 2060 has significantly larger on-die cache to reduce VRAM reliance.

Power & Dimensions

The GeForce RTX 2050 Mobile draws 45W versus the GeForce RTX 2060's 160W — a 112.2% difference. The GeForce RTX 2050 Mobile is more power-efficient. Recommended PSU: 350W (GeForce RTX 2050 Mobile) vs 500W (GeForce RTX 2060). Power connectors: Mobile vs 8-pin. Card length: 0mm vs 229mm, occupying 0 vs 2 slots.
